Why St. Petersburg Is Tampa Bay’s Hottest Cleaning Market

St. Petersburg has undergone a remarkable renaissance, transforming from a sleepy retirement city into one of Florida’s most vibrant, arts-focused communities. Downtown St. Pete’s murals, restaurants, and waterfront have attracted young professionals, families, and remote workers who bring higher service expectations and spending power.

The city’s waterfront neighborhoods — Snell Isle, Old Northeast, Shore Acres, and Venetian Isles — feature some of the most desirable real estate in Tampa Bay. These affluent waterfront homeowners represent premium recurring cleaning clients. St. Pete Beach and the barrier island communities add vacation rental turnover demand.

St. Pete's 1,800 cleaning businesses is the smallest competitor pool among Florida's major cities — a quality operator with strong reviews can achieve top-of-market visibility faster here than in Miami or Orlando.
St. Pete's Gulf beach vacation rental market delivers higher per-clean revenue than standard residential work, while its lower land area means less drive time per job than Jacksonville or Orlando routes.

Top St. Petersburg Neighborhoods for Cleaning Businesses

Key neighborhoods with strong demand for professional cleaning.

Old Northeast
Beloved historic neighborhood with brick streets and Mediterranean Revival homes — long-term residents prize trusted cleaning crews who understand how to care for older, character-rich homes.
Snell Isle
Prestigious island community with waterfront estates and luxury homes — premium pricing territory where clients expect exceptional detail and have been with the same crews for years.
Shore Acres
Waterfront neighborhood with canals and boating culture — homeowners are active and schedule cleans around travel and boating weekends, making flexible scheduling tools essential.
Kenwood
Vibrant arts district with craftsman bungalows and a creative-class community — eco-friendly cleaning products and reliable recurring service resonate strongly here.
Gulfport
Quirky waterfront village with strong community identity — small-town feel with loyal clients who prioritize local businesses over national chains for home services.
Treasure Island
Gulf-front barrier island with dense vacation rental inventory — STR turnaround cleaning between guest stays is the dominant revenue opportunity and commands premium flat rates.
Pass-a-Grille
Historic and exclusive barrier island community at the tip of the peninsula — upscale vacation rentals and primary residences with discerning homeowners who pay top rates for quality.
North Shore
Established waterfront neighborhood along Tampa Bay with a mix of restored historic homes and newer construction — steady demand for recurring residential cleaning with low client turnover.

What St. Petersburg Cleaners Charge

St. Petersburg cleaning rates are rising with the city’s renaissance. Here’s what local businesses charge.

ServicePrice RangeAverage
Standard House Cleaning$110 – $255$168
Deep Cleaning$210 – $470$320
Move-Out Cleaning$250 – $510$370
Office Cleaning (per sq ft)$0.08 – $0.16$0.11
Recurring Weekly$95 – $210$145

St. Petersburg Cleaning Business Requirements

City of St. Petersburg Business Tax Receipt

St. Petersburg requires a Business Tax Receipt from the Finance Department. Fees are based on business type and number of employees.

Florida LLC Registration

Register your LLC ($125) on Sunbiz.org. Annual reports are $138.75. No state income tax.

Pinellas County Requirements

If serving clients in St. Pete Beach, Treasure Island, or other Pinellas County communities, check for additional local Business Tax Receipts.

General Liability Insurance

Essential for St. Pete’s waterfront properties. Homes on Snell Isle and Shore Acres can exceed $2M. Carry $1M+ coverage. Expect $450–$850/year.

Flood Zone Awareness

Many St. Pete properties are in flood zones. Post-storm and flood-related cleaning services are a lucrative niche. Understand your clients’ flood risk.

Questions & Answers

Do I need a business license to clean houses in St. Petersburg?
Yes. St. Petersburg requires a Business Tax Receipt. If serving nearby Pinellas County communities, you may need additional receipts. Register your LLC ($125) on Sunbiz.org.
How much do St. Petersburg cleaning businesses charge?
Standard cleaning averages $168 per visit, with deep cleaning averaging $320. Waterfront neighborhoods command premium rates. Recurring weekly clients typically pay $145.
How does St. Pete compare to Tampa?
St. Pete is more compact (more efficient routing), has a stronger waterfront premium market, and is growing faster among young professionals. Tampa offers more volume. Many businesses serve both.
Is the beach vacation rental market significant?
Yes. St. Pete Beach and Treasure Island have extensive vacation rental markets. Turnover cleaning demand is strong year-round, with peaks during spring break and winter snowbird season.
